1950 Gibson LG-2 – Sunburst
We present a fantastic 1950 Gibson LG-2 in its original Sunburst finish. Made in Kalamazoo, Michigan.
Condition
Cosmetically, this Gibson LG-2 from the golden age of Gibson is in very good+ condition with nicks, dings and other cosmetic wear. Exceptionally good condition for a Gibson flattop from 1950 – no crack repairs. Lots of beautiful finish checking all over the body and neck. This guitar has been loved and played.
There is quite a lot of play-wear on the back of the mahogany neck where some of the finish have worn off. It has a beefy round carve that fills the hand nicely. It features a sitka spruce top and mahogany back and sides, as well as beautiful dark rosewood fingerboard. The sunburst finish has barely faded at all and has a lovely glow to it.This flattop has a huge sound with a big voice. Absolutely a wonderful guitar that sounds and plays fantastic.
Originality
This flat-top is all original except for newer white tuner buttons – the actual tuners are original only the buttons have en changed. Otherwise no modifications or repairs. It features the original frets and nut which still has a lot of life left.
Comes with a non-original older hardshell case. Latches and handle in perfect working order.
Professional setup here at Guitar Hunter.
